+class Cookie {
+ protected $name;
+ protected $value;
+ protected $expires;
+ protected $path;
+ protected $domain;
+ protected $isSessionKey = true;
+ // TO IMPLEMENT protected $secure
+ // TO IMPLEMENT? protected $maxAge (add onto expires)
+ // TO IMPLEMENT? protected $version
+ // TO IMPLEMENT? protected $comment
+
+ function __construct( $name, $value, $attr ) {
+ $this->name = $name;
+ $this->set( $value, $attr );
+ }
+
+ /**
+ * Sets a cookie. Used before a request to set up any individual
+ * cookies. Used internally after a request to parse the
+ * Set-Cookie headers.
+ *
+ * @param $value String: the value of the cookie
+ * @param $attr Array: possible key/values:
+ * expires A date string
+ * path The path this cookie is used on
+ * domain Domain this cookie is used on
+ */
+ public function set( $value, $attr ) {
+ $this->value = $value;
+
+ if ( isset( $attr['expires'] ) ) {
+ $this->isSessionKey = false;
+ $this->expires = strtotime( $attr['expires'] );
+ }
+
+ if ( isset( $attr['path'] ) ) {
+ $this->path = $attr['path'];
+ } else {
+ $this->path = "/";
+ }
+
+ if ( isset( $attr['domain'] ) ) {
+ if ( self::validateCookieDomain( $attr['domain'] ) ) {
+ $this->domain = $attr['domain'];
+ }
+ } else {
+ throw new MWException( "You must specify a domain." );
+ }
+ }
+
+ /**
+ * Return the true if the cookie is valid is valid. Otherwise,
+ * false. The uses a method similar to IE cookie security
+ * described here:
+ * http://kuza55.blogspot.com/2008/02/understanding-cookie-security.html
+ * A better method might be to use a blacklist like
+ * http://publicsuffix.org/
+ *
+ * @param $domain String: the domain to validate
+ * @param $originDomain String: (optional) the domain the cookie originates from
+ * @return Boolean
+ */
+ public static function validateCookieDomain( $domain, $originDomain = null ) {
+ // Don't allow a trailing dot
+ if ( substr( $domain, -1 ) == "." ) {
+ return false;
+ }
+
+ $dc = explode( ".", $domain );
+
+ // Only allow full, valid IP addresses
+ if ( preg_match( '/^[0-9.]+$/', $domain ) ) {
+ if ( count( $dc ) != 4 ) {
+ return false;
+ }
+
+ if ( ip2long( $domain ) === false ) {
+ return false;
+ }
+
+ if ( $originDomain == null || $originDomain == $domain ) {
+ return true;
+ }
+
+ }
+
+ // Don't allow cookies for "co.uk" or "gov.uk", etc, but allow "supermarket.uk"
+ if ( strrpos( $domain, "." ) - strlen( $domain ) == -3 ) {
+ if ( ( count( $dc ) == 2 && strlen( $dc[0] ) <= 2 )
+ || ( count( $dc ) == 3 && strlen( $dc[0] ) == "" && strlen( $dc[1] ) <= 2 ) ) {
+ return false;
+ }
+ if ( ( count( $dc ) == 2 || ( count( $dc ) == 3 && $dc[0] == "" ) )
+ && preg_match( '/(com|net|org|gov|edu)\...$/', $domain ) ) {
+ return false;
+ }
+ }
+
+ if ( $originDomain != null ) {
+ if ( substr( $domain, 0, 1 ) != "." && $domain != $originDomain ) {
+ return false;
+ }
+
+ if ( substr( $domain, 0, 1 ) == "."
+ && substr_compare( $originDomain, $domain, -strlen( $domain ),
+ strlen( $domain ), TRUE ) != 0 ) {
+ return false;
+ }
+ }
+
+ return true;
+ }
+
+ /**
+ * Serialize the cookie jar into a format useful for HTTP Request headers.
+ *
+ * @param $path String: the path that will be used. Required.
+ * @param $domain String: the domain that will be used. Required.
+ * @return String
+ */
+ public function serializeToHttpRequest( $path, $domain ) {
+ $ret = "";
+
+ if ( $this->canServeDomain( $domain )
+ && $this->canServePath( $path )
+ && $this->isUnExpired() ) {
+ $ret = $this->name . "=" . $this->value;
+ }
+
+ return $ret;
+ }
+
+ protected function canServeDomain( $domain ) {
+ if ( $domain == $this->domain
+ || ( strlen( $domain ) > strlen( $this->domain )
+ && substr( $this->domain, 0, 1 ) == "."
+ && substr_compare( $domain, $this->domain, -strlen( $this->domain ),
+ strlen( $this->domain ), TRUE ) == 0 ) ) {
+ return true;
+ }
+
+ return false;
+ }
+
+ protected function canServePath( $path ) {
+ if ( $this->path && substr_compare( $this->path, $path, 0, strlen( $this->path ) ) == 0 ) {
+ return true;
+ }
+
+ return false;
+ }
+
+ protected function isUnExpired() {
+ if ( $this->isSessionKey || $this->expires > time() ) {
+ return true;
+ }
+
+ return false;
+ }
+}

+class CookieJar {
+ private $cookie = array();
+
+ /**
+ * Set a cookie in the cookie jar. Make sure only one cookie per-name exists.
+ * @see Cookie::set()
+ */
+ public function setCookie ( $name, $value, $attr ) {
+ /* cookies: case insensitive, so this should work.
+ * We'll still send the cookies back in the same case we got them, though.
+ */
+ $index = strtoupper( $name );
+
+ if ( isset( $this->cookie[$index] ) ) {
+ $this->cookie[$index]->set( $value, $attr );
+ } else {
+ $this->cookie[$index] = new Cookie( $name, $value, $attr );
+ }
+ }
+
+ /**
+ * @see Cookie::serializeToHttpRequest
+ */
+ public function serializeToHttpRequest( $path, $domain ) {
+ $cookies = array();
+
+ foreach ( $this->cookie as $c ) {
+ $serialized = $c->serializeToHttpRequest( $path, $domain );
+
+ if ( $serialized ) {
+ $cookies[] = $serialized;
+ }
+ }
+
+ return implode( "; ", $cookies );
+ }
+
+ /**
+ * Parse the content of an Set-Cookie HTTP Response header.
+ *
+ * @param $cookie String
+ * @param $domain String: cookie's domain
+ */
+ public function parseCookieResponseHeader ( $cookie, $domain ) {
+ $len = strlen( "Set-Cookie:" );
+
+ if ( substr_compare( "Set-Cookie:", $cookie, 0, $len, TRUE ) === 0 ) {
+ $cookie = substr( $cookie, $len );
+ }
+
+ $bit = array_map( 'trim', explode( ";", $cookie ) );
+
+ if ( count( $bit ) >= 1 ) {
+ list( $name, $value ) = explode( "=", array_shift( $bit ), 2 );
+ $attr = array();
+
+ foreach ( $bit as $piece ) {
+ $parts = explode( "=", $piece );
+ if ( count( $parts ) > 1 ) {
+ $attr[strtolower( $parts[0] )] = $parts[1];
+ } else {
+ $attr[strtolower( $parts[0] )] = true;
+ }
+ }
+
+ if ( !isset( $attr['domain'] ) ) {
+ $attr['domain'] = $domain;
+ } elseif ( !Cookie::validateCookieDomain( $attr['domain'], $domain ) ) {
+ return null;
+ }
+
+ $this->setCookie( $name, $value, $attr );
+ }
+ }
+}
